Summit County’s Finance committee reviewed and forwarded the annual resolution certifying the amounts and rates as determined by the county budget commission for tax year 2025 (collection year 2026). Phil Montgomery of the Executive’s Department of Finance and Budget told council members the copy circulated contained a raw exhibit and that corrected exhibits have already been distributed to council staff. He said the certification includes inside millage allocations — 1.75 mills to the general fund and 0.45 mills to debt service — as well as voted levies such as DD, CSB, ADM and the zoo. Montgomery noted that the exhibit before council will reflect a corrected reduction factor for the DD levy to a rate of 3.59 mills. The certification is the standard annual action the council takes each September to approve levy certification before the October 1 deadline; the committee moved the resolution forward and it carried.
